Abstract
This article exam ines the legislative measures taken by
Germany since 2014 to manage the “refugee crisis” an d
analyses the potential effects on the rights and the well-
being of asylum seekers and persons with protection needs
at large . By tak ing a close r look at the reasoni ng given in
the respec tive legislative document s we will show the link
between the recent changes in the national asylum and
migration law and the underlying migration m anagement
framework. The ar ticle concludes that Germany has seen a
shift from a management to a se curitization approach, the
latter en tailing a specia l emphasis on deportation ( “return
turn”) rather than focusing on accommo dation and integra-
tion of those seeking protection. Acting in a me re “crisis
mode”, t he German legislator has imple mented an exclu-
sion par adigm that inc rementally substit uted the pri or in-
clusive policies over time .
